Terry in Grand Prairie TX Ford, Betsy Elizabeth (sister of Allen Ford) Birth: December 28, 1822 in Lincoln Co. TN Married: April 10, 1844 to Miles Austin Kerley Death: January 4/11, 1896, Simpson Twp, Johnson Co. IL(I've seen two different dates.) Parents: Lemuell Ford & Rebecca Guilliams Facts: --She was blind. --After her husband's death, she applied for a widow's pension on 4-26-1867 at Vienna, IL. --On 1-5, 1869, she gave her residence as near Reynoldsburg and post office of Glendale IL --On 4-30, 1877, she reapplied at the Post office of Cross Roads, Il with Lawyers Tucker & Bishop of Washington DC. Her pension was $12 a month. -Buried at Lem Ford Cemetery, which no longer exists. Kerley, Miles Austin Birth: August 3, 1823, Burke Co, NC Married:April 10, 1844 to Betsy Elizabeth Ford Death:November 9, 1862, Camp Butler, IL Cause of Death: a fever and a sore throat Parents: Lewis Kerley & Mary "Polly" Simmons Facts:--Came to Illinois in 1836 with his father's family. --He and his wife lived on and farmed land that was homesteaded by Lem Ford, about three-fourths mile east of Simpson. --August 24, 1862, he joined Company K of the 120 Regiment of the Illinois Infantry Volunteers at the original organization at Vienna, IL -Buried in Lem Ford Cemetery, Section 14, Simpson TWP. Kerley, Lewis Birth:December 8, 1788, Surry Co. NC Married:May 2, 1815, Burke Co., NC to Mary "Polly" Simmons Death: 1864, Johnson Co. IL Parents:Henry Kerley & Sarah "Sallie" Garrett Facts: Lewis Kerley and his family made their home in Burke Co. NC until about 1824, then moved to TN, following his older brothers and father to Macon Co, TN. Lewis Kerley and his father's clan moved south and took up land in Wayne Co, TN, living there until the death of his father Hnery in 1836. Lewis moved to Johnson Co. IL and settled in Simpson Twp.
